Agricultural District
Land designated as agricultural constitutes a valuable natural resource whose protection is in the public interest. The agricultural district is established to maintain those areas with land characteristics such as soil moisture, temperature and content suitable for farming (fields, pastures, farmsteads, specialty farms), dairy, livestock, forestry operations and other agricultural activities; to protect land used or needed for food production and other agricultural uses from encroachment by untimely and unplanned residential, commercial or industrial development; and to permit the continuation of agricultural uses in areas where it remains viable.; The agricultural district is intended to provide for the continuation of agriculture as a viable land use and component of the local economy until market conditions and public services support conversion of agricultural land to rural or suburban residential land subdivisions and uses, or other uses. The agricultural district also helps to preserve the rural, open space character that exists in many portions of the county. Such areas are accessed only by rural roads, do not have existing public sanitary sewerage facilities, are predominantly rural in character, and consist substantially of larger unsubdivided and undeveloped tracts.
